The fine print that will piss you off

Let me save you some frustration. Every single £5 free spins on registration no deposit 2026 UK offer comes with strings attached. I have read dozens of terms and conditions documents so you do not have to. Here are the most common traps.

Wagering requirements. This is the big one. You might get 5 free spins worth £1 each. You win £10. Great. But now you have to wager that £10 35 times before you can withdraw. That means you need to bet £350 total. Good luck with that on a slot with high volatility.

Max cashout limits. Some deals cap your winnings at £50 or even £20. So even if you hit a 500x multiplier, you only get pocket change. I have seen offers with a max cashout of just £10. That is barely a cup of coffee.

Game restrictions. You will be locked to one or two slots. Usually games with lower RTP. The casino knows what they are doing. They are not giving you free money out of kindness.

Time limits. Most no deposit free spins expire within 24 to 72 hours. And the wagering must be completed within 7 days. Set a reminder on your phone.

How to maximize your chances with these offers

I have learned a few tricks over the years. They do not guarantee profit. Nothing does. But they tilt the odds slightly in your favour.

First, always check the wagering contribution of slots. Most slots count 100% towards wagering. But table games like blackjack might only count 10% or even 0%. Stick to the slots they give you.

Second, pick low volatility slots if you can. Games like Starburst or Book of Dead give frequent small wins. That helps you meet the wagering requirement without burning through your balance too fast.

Third, set a strict time limit. I have seen too many players chase losses after a free spins session. The whole point is to test the casino. If you win something, great. If not, move on.

Fourth, use the browser version first. Some casinos have clunky apps. Test the touch-friendly UI on Safari or Chrome before you install anything. If the site loads fast and the buttons are easy to tap, then download the app.
